How big is the advanced driver assistance systems market?

The global advanced driver assistance systems market size reached USD 31.0 billion in 2024. Looking forward, IMARC Group expects the market to reach USD 66.7 billion by 2033, exhibiting a growth rate (CAGR) of 8.46% during 2025-2033.

Factors Affecting the Growth of the Advanced Driver Assistance Systems Industry:

  • Increasing Consumer Demand for Safety Features:

Road safety is now a top concern for consumers. This has led to a big rise in the demand for advanced driver assistance systems (ADAS). As people become more aware of traffic accidents and their impacts, they want cars with safety features. These features include adaptive cruise control, lane-keeping assistance, and automatic emergency braking. Government regulations and safety ratings also push manufacturers to add these systems to their vehicles. Because of this, car companies are investing a lot in research and development to improve ADAS. They want to ensure their products meet and even surpass consumer expectations. Safety is not just a preference; it’s a key factor in buying decisions. This creates a competitive market where companies work hard to innovate and stand out. This trend will likely continue as consumers keep prioritizing safety in their vehicle choices. Demand for ADAS technologies will keep rising.

  • Technological Advancements and Integration with Autonomous Driving:

Technological advancements in sensors, artificial intelligence, and machine learning are shaping the ADAS market. Innovations like LiDAR, radar, and camera systems are becoming smarter. This helps vehicles understand their surroundings better. These improvements enhance current ADAS features and support the growth of fully autonomous driving. As car manufacturers combine ADAS with autonomous driving tech, demand for these systems is expected to rise sharply. More consumers want vehicles that can smoothly transition from assisted driving to full autonomy. This push is boosting investment in software and data analytics. Companies aim to develop smarter, more responsive systems. As a result, the ADAS market is moving toward advanced and integrated solutions that meet the changing needs of consumers and the automotive industry.

  • Regulatory Pressures and Industry Standards:

Regulatory pressures and industry standards are crucial in shaping the ADAS market. Governments worldwide are enforcing stricter safety rules that require certain ADAS features in new vehicles. For example, the European Union proposed regulations for advanced safety systems in all new cars by 2022. This has pushed manufacturers to speed up their ADAS development. These rules promote consumer safety and create a fair competition among manufacturers, driving innovation in the industry. As standards change, companies must adapt quickly to meet new requirements. This leads to more investment in technology and infrastructure. The dynamic boosts demand for ADAS and encourages collaboration among auto manufacturers, tech providers, and regulatory bodies. Together, they ensure that safety technology advancements are effectively implemented. The regulatory landscape will remain a key driver of ADAS demand, influencing how companies develop products and craft market strategies.

Global Advanced Driver Assistance Systems Market Trends:

The Advanced Driver Assistance Systems (ADAS) market is experiencing significant growth driven by several key trends that reflect the evolving landscape of automotive technology and consumer preferences. One of the most prominent trends is the increasing emphasis on vehicle safety.Consumers are more aware of road safety and accident risks. They seek vehicles with advanced safety features. Technologies like adaptive cruise control, lane departure warnings, and automatic emergency braking are now essential. This shift leads manufacturers to focus on adding these systems to their vehicles. AI and machine learning are boosting ADAS capabilities. These technologies enable better data analysis and real-time decision-making. This helps vehicles respond well to changing driving conditions. Features like pedestrian detection and traffic sign recognition are now more reliable and accurate, increasing consumer demand. The push for automation is also shaping ADAS trends. Manufacturers are creating systems that assist drivers and lead to fully autonomous vehicles.
